Idli manchurian is a simple fusion that you can enjoy with your family and friends during snack time.
Soak urad dal, par-boiled rice, and thick beaten rice in water for 2 hours.
Drain the water and blend it all together in a thick paste. Cover the batter with a lid and keep aside to ferment in a warm place for 7-8 hours.
Pour the batter in steamer and steam idli for 10 to 12 minutes or until they are cooked.
Once done, slice each idli into 4 equal parts.
Heat a wok, add oil and fry your idli pieces on low flame.
In a bowl, add half a cup of water and mix cornflour, tomato ketchup, vinegar, and soya sauce in it and mix well.
In the same wok, add more oil and heat it.
Add chopped green chillies, ginger-garlic paste and sauté.
Add your veggies and sauté for a while.
Add the prepared sauce mixture. When it starts boiling add idli slices.
Cook idli for another 5-7 minutes until it becomes a bit dry.
Once done, serve hot in a bowl.
